Updated 2-Site Intradermal Schedule

Day of Immunization Day 0 Day 3 Day 7 Day 28/30

PVRV/ PCEV 0.1 ml 0.1 ml 0.1 ml 0.1 ml

Site of Injection

Left and right deltoids or anterolateral thighs in infants Left and right deltoids or anterolateral thighs in infants Left and right deltoids or anterolateral thighs in infants Left and right deltoids or anterolateral thighs in infants

Computation and Dosage of Rabies Immune Globulin

HRIG at 20 IU/kg. body weight (150 IU/ml) 50 kg. patient x 20 IU/kg = 1000 IU 1000 IU 150 ml = 6.7 ml

ERIG/ F(ab)2 at 40 IU/kg. body weight (200 IU/ml) 50 kg. patient x 40 IU/kg = 2000 IU 2000 IU 200 IU/ml = 10 ml

Delay in day 3 dose: If delay is 1-2 days from day 3 schedule- give day 3 dose upon visit and follow the original schedule of day 7 and 28/30. If delay is 3-4 days from day 3 schedule- give day 3 dose upon visit, adjust succeeding doses (day 7 and 28/30) according to the prescribed interval. If delay is > 4 days from day 3 schedule- restart a new course. Delay in day 7 dose: If delay is < 7 days from day 7 schedule- give day 7 dose upon visit, give day 28/30 dose as originally scheduled. If delay is > 7-14 days from day 7 schedule- repeat day 3 dose and revise according to the prescribed interval. If delay is > 14 days from day 7 schedule- restart a new course. Delay in day 28/30 dose: Give day 28/30 upon visit; this may be considered as a booster. If RIG has already been administered, it should not be given again.
